Camp Season is Coming! 

There’s nothing better than a summer camp experience to give at-risk children a chance to really enjoy time outdoors. This summer, foster kids will be given the chance to explore the great outdoors at a discounted rate. Camp Julian Oaks is offering camps for kids who are in foster care, group homes, adopted from the system or kinship families (between 4th and 12th grade). Because of generous donors, camps are only $30 a week. For more information, email office@julianoaks.org or call 760- 765-1738. Camp Julian Oaks offers a variety of activities including hiking, music and drama, crafts, swimming, games, worship, Bible studies and most importantly, an opportunity for the healing of deep emotional wounds. Highly trained counselors develop relationships with campers that last a lifetime. Kids return again and again because of the intentional and genuine bonds made. High School camp is June 21-25, Elementary camp is July 6-9, Jr. High is July 19-23 and another session of High School camp is August 2-6.

Goods and Better Store serves children with style… 

“Two sisters on a mission. A couple of foster moms with a love for business, words and design.” Such a simple mission statement that’s reaching the world of foster awareness. Goods and Better Store is a clothing company designed to serve foster children in a tangible way. When you buy an item like a shirt, jewelry or stickers, you are then given a choice: how to create an impact. Shoppers can choose from comfort, clothing, luggage, hygiene essentials, or the baby bundle. A child entering the foster care system will then be given one of the care packages chosen at check out.
